EMA Volunteers Needed

The Posen Emergency Management Agency (EMA) is seeking volunteers who are interested in serving the community. EMA members meet monthly and regularly train in things such as crowd control, traffic duties, and first aid.

EMA’s role during an emergency such as a tornado or natu- ral disaster is to work with the Police and Fire Departments directing traffic, providing security, and assisting with evacuations and other duties.

Members are viewed as a critical component of the Village Disaster Plan. Interested persons should be 17 years of age or older, have a valid driver’s license, and be able to pass a background check.

Fire Department Training

Posen Fire Department Members commit much of their own time to complete rigorous and extensive hands-on and classroom training. There are four steps to completing basic requirements and many specialty courses available beyond what is required.
